Subject: DR drill prep — payroll export change

Welcome aboard. Next week's disaster-recovery drill at Corvane coincides with the payroll export format change, so a quick primer: exports moved from fixed-width to the new delimited schema, and the drill will verify the standby pipeline produces identical files. Your role is to run the comparison script and flag mismatches. During failover, the export vault relocks automatically; to reopen it you will enter the recovery passphrase, which is stated directly below this paragraph.

vault phrase of hawep-kagag = quenox-aldath-zordor-fraael-fenwyn-raldor

Hi team,

The mail room is moving from the ground floor to Level 1, next to the Harkwell meeting suite, as of Monday. Couriers should still sign in at the desk; we'll walk deliveries up twice a day. The new room stays locked outside drop-off times. The pass code for the Level 1 mail room door is below.

turnstile pass: bdg-YEOZLM-79341408

### Runbook: BloomGate release step 4

Before rolling BloomGate in front of the Pantrystore KV cluster, rebuild the filter from the latest keyspace snapshot and verify the false-positive rate stays under 1%. Support team: if lookups spike post-deploy, roll back the filter only, not the store. Signed rollouts require the key that follows.

rollout seal: bky3_xPi

Ticket: Reminder job signature check failure at Briarfield Clinic deployment. Summary for future maintainers: the nightly appointment-reminder batch refused to run because the scheduler could not verify the job bundle's signature after last week's key rotation. The old key remained baked into the scheduler config. Remediation is to update the config with the rotated key and redeploy the scheduler. The current valid signing key is recorded below.

deploy key for kahag-kagaf: bky9_uLYdkfG6Z

Subject: Pagination handover — Ferrowing API

Hey Malenka,

Quick handover before the release: cursor-based pagination is live on the Ferrowing public API, and the old offset params are deprecated but still accepted until v3. Watch the cursors table for bloat; I set a weekly prune job. The backing database is reachable via this connection string.

database URL for hawip-kagap: redis://rusok_svc:bMCaqek7MRWIOJ@db-8501.zarqeltech.corp:5432/sileth